☑ Broker upgrade (Thistlequeue 4 → 5): drain consumers first, flip the mirrored pair, then re-enable publishers — don't skip the drain or we replay duplicates like last time. Smoke test ran clean on the Ferngate cluster this morning. For the record in this week's sync, the upgrade build's token follows below.

build token for tajeg-bajep: htk14_409ba9df6b8acb

[ ] Off-site run — signed contracts, Meldon office to Farrow Street

Quick one for today's run: the folder of signed Quarrel & Dunn contracts is sitting in the lockbox by my desk — blue folder, elastic band, nothing fancy. These are originals, so no leaving them on a seat or stacking boxes on top. Give them to the driver yourself rather than the morning temp, and tick this item once they're out the door. The confidential courier hand-over line is added just below.

dispatch memo: the sorius tamius courier leaves the praeth ledger at gate 4873 under passcode 928014

Runbook: contrast audit for the Lumenview dashboard. If the nightly Palettecheck job flags regressions, first confirm the failing components against the tokens in the design registry, since false positives often come from stale snapshots. Re-run the audit locally with the staging theme enabled and verify that ratios meet the 4.5:1 threshold before filing anything. The audit CLI needs credentials to pull the theme bundle, so set this line in your local env file.

sealed setting: LEDGER_TOKEN20=6148d35bbb480b0ab79e

For sales leads ahead of Thursday's review: the Castellan Club loyalty programme will be rebuilt around annual spend bands rather than visit counts. Members migrate automatically at equivalent value; top-band perks expand to include priority allocation on the Orvane product line. Pilot results from the Denhollow branches show higher repeat purchase rates and fewer support complaints. Your role is to brief key accounts once the embargo lifts and feed objections back within two weeks. The confidential plan behind this change appears below.

internal memo for tagef-hadup: Gross margin on Ulaath came in at 15 percent against a plan of 5 percent. Only 7 of the 120 pilot accounts renewed Ulaath, so a churn review is set for October 15.